David Litt's House (former)

West Hollywood, California (CA), US
The creator of "The King of Queens" lived here until 2009. He took the 1963 home down to the studs and Los Angeles-based architect Robert Kerr created a home of wood, stone and glass. There is a formal courtyard with a fountain that leads to the house. A 2-story wall of glass looks out on a forest and stream. The 3-bed, 3.5-bath property has 2,440 sq ft.
